Transaction 31453aa0ac60f7213c6340bb5093b769a78e548836fdf08f516af786d9b04307
1 Input
1 Output
-
31453aa0ac60f7213c6340bb5093b769a78e548836fdf08f516af786d9b04307:0
- value
- 511300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cbb65fc2ecc06073fd80072b7206cd77e9330b3 OP_EQUAL
- address
- 34JwLakLMPBu2GP6V9b2992vdZNLoNQKf1